Details and patient eligibility

About

To explore the safety and compliance of a wearable telemedicine device that can receive basic vital signs in real time, and its active supervision mode with real-time adjustment of exercise prescription for preoperative prehabilitation exercises in patients at home; and to evaluate the effectiveness of preoperative prehabilitation exercises in a telemedicine active supervision mode in patients undergoing thoracoscopic lung tumour resection, taking into account the patient's cardiopulmonary exercise test, postoperative complications and quality of life scores.

Inclusion criteria

  1. Capacity to give informed consent.
  2. Are able to tolerate surgery (i.e., segmentectomy, lobectomy) as indicated by standard clinical pre-op evaluation, including pulmonary function tests and cardiopulmonary exercise testing.
  3. Patients who can use a smartphone application.
  4. Patients who are diagnosed of stage I or II Non-small-cell lung carcinoma (NSCLC) diagnosis, with or without pre-operative histologic confirmation.
  5. Patients who can perform an exercise program for at least 4 weeks from the first visit to the preoperative clinic to elective surgery.

Exclusion criteria

  1. Known contraindication for cardiopulmonary exercise testing.
  2. Patients who have a major medical or psychiatric disorder that is expected to affect exercise.
  3. Pregnancy or lactating women.
